Coroner criticises Betfair for failing to act before man’s suicide
Gambling disorder cited as a contributory cause in the death of Luke Ashton, who was not identified as a high-risk customerA coroner has criticised a betting operator for failing to intervene over a high volume of bets made by a problem gambler before he took his own life, the first verdict of its kind.Luke Ashton killed himself in April 2021 after suffering from a pervasive gambling problem, an inquest in Leicester heard. Backlog of adult rape cases in courts in England and Wales hits record high
Figures prompt warnings that lack of investment is hampering drive to tackle low conviction rates in rape casesThe backlog of adult rape cases in crown courts in England and Wales has risen to almost four times the level it was in 2019.There was a record backlog of 2,210 adult rape cases in the first quarter of the year, compared with 576 in the equivalent period four years ago, according to analysis by the Criminal Bar Association (CBA) of official statistics published on Thursday. Braverman plan to send asylum seekers to Rwanda unlawful, appeal court rules
Judges rule against policy after high court previously found it was lawful to send some people to Rwanda to have claims processedUK politics live – latest updatesCourt of appeal judges have ruled by a majority of two to one that it is unlawful for the UK government to send asylum seekers to Rwanda to have their claims processed.The ruling from Lord Burnett, Sir Geoffrey Vos, and Lord Justice Underhill follows a four-day hearing in April against a high court ruling last December that found -
